Responsibilities include providing direct or indirect nursing care to patients who present with urgent, emergent, or potential health problems; utilizes knowledge of basic nursing principles, practices and ethics; participates in the organization and management of the physicians’ practice.
Responsibilities- Assist physician in patient education, revising daily schedules, obtaining charts and charge tickets, locating labs and x‑ray reports
- Assure patient health record is accurate and current
- Schedule diagnostic tests and procedures; notify patients of test results, schedule follow‑up appointments as appropriate
- Triage patients to ensure productive departmental flow
